Channel 4's Matty White has said his teenage son was 'mugged at knifepoint in Chorlton' and had his phone stolen in a social media post.
He said they 'demanded he give them his phone' before one of the group revealed a 'knife sticking out of his jacket pocket'. He was told to then tell them his phone password before they fled the scene with his phone. On his public Instagram story, he wrote: "Yesterday afternoon, three little f***ing scroats in balaclavas mugged my 13-year-old at knifepoint. Thankfully he wasn't physically hurt.
Matty, who is also a food writer and hosts a podcast about Manchester's food and drink spots, said the incident had been reported to Greater Manchester Police.
